With July 20th officially marking 20 years since the Lumen Field first opened its doors on July 20th, 2002, the National Football League (NFL) team Seattle Seahawks, the soccer stadium operating company First & Goal Inc. (FGI) and the Major League Soccer (MLS) team Seattle Sounders FC have announced plans to celebrate Lumen Field’s 20th anniversary with new capital projects designs to modernize and upgrade various areas throughout the stadium.

‘Seattle Sounders’ quoted Chuck Arnold, President, Seattle Seahawks and First & Goal Inc., as stating, “As we celebrate 20 years of incredible sports and entertainment events at Lumen Field, we are thrilled to reimagine and transform our guest experience. We’re calling these upgrades ‘fanovation’ – where our fans and their experience are at the forefront of our decisions. We are excited for our guests to see several new innovative projects come to life at Lumen Field over the next three years.”

The 72,000-capacity Lumen Field is a multipurpose stadium in Seattle, Washington, United States. Located in the City’s SoDo neighborhood, it is the home field for the Seattle Seahawks of the National Football League (NFL), the Seattle Sounders FC of Major League Soccer (MLS) and OL Reign of the National Women’s Soccer League (NWSL).

Lumen Field renovation projects for 2022 include the following:

 

Cityside Bars

‘Seattle Sounders’ stated that a new 6,300-square foot premium food and beverage area named Cityside Bars is being added in the North end of the stadium. Open to all fans on Seahawks and Sounders gamedays, this project transforms the currently unused space underneath the stadium’s iconic Hawks Nest into a covered open-air fan gathering area with premium lower-level views of the playing field. The space features two nearly 40-foot-wide bars along with 83 feet of drink rails facing the field, an oversized outdoor gas fireplace and Pacific Northwest-themed finishes. The new amenities at Cityside Bars are scheduled to be completed by this Fall, in time for the final stretch of Sounders FC’s season and any playoff matches.
 

New North Videoboards

Installation of two new North-end videoboards will significantly enhance the fan experience. The Mitsubishi Pixel Pitch Diamond Vision displays (39.90’h x 70.34’w) will more than double the size of the previous videoboards. Fans can expect to see the full 16×9 game presentation highlighted by enhanced graphics and 4K pan and zoom for highlights and replay reviews. Sounders FC fans have likely noticed the current construction of these new videoboards on the North side of Lumen Field, which are scheduled to be completed by this Fall, in time for the final stretch of Sounders FC’s season and any playoff matches.
 

Concourse Concession Upgrades

For all Seahawks games and for special Sounders FC matches where the upper level of the stadium is widely opened, concession enhancements are on the way for the upper concourse. An area titled District Market is being added in the South end of the upper level behind the Toyota Fan Deck and offers a more modern, open food and beverage experience with the opportunity for checkout-free transaction technologies. The space will also feature food from the stadium’s community neighbors in Seattle’s International District.

Additional details on Lumen Field Fanovation projects scheduled for 2023 and 2024 will be announced in the future, including:
 

New Tunnel Club Premium Hospitality Area

Lumen Field plans to add a new pregame Tunnel Club. This new premium offering provides fans a ticketed pregame hospitality club adjacent to the Seahawks locker room, which features all-inclusive premium food and beverage options. For Sounders FC matches, this new area will replace the current Field Club.
 

Verizon Lounge Upgrades

The stadium’s Verizon Lounge is scheduled to undergo numerous future renovations. The current Verizon Lounge serves as a buffet-style restaurant pregame, with two bars available throughout the game to Delta Sky360° Club ticket holders. Preliminary concepts for the space’s remodel include creating two standing room open-air decks with views of the field, a new premium bar and general upgrades to finishes throughout the area. These changes are taking place after 2023.
 

A Proud Past and Bright Future

The Lumen Field stadium complex includes Lumen Field, the 325,000-square foot Lumen Field Event Center and WAMU Theater, and is home to the NFL’s Seattle Seahawks, MLS’ Seattle Sounders FC and NWSL’s OL Reign. In addition, Lumen Field and Lumen Field Event Center typically host more than 300 event days and 2.4 million attendees annually during an average year. The venue has hosted many premier concerts, including American singer-songwriter Beyoncé, American heavy metal band Metallica, English rock band Rolling Stones, Taylor Swift and U2, as well as international soccer matches, Supercross, corporate events, and community gatherings.

The stadium’s first-ever sporting event was hosted on July 28th, 2002, where the USL Seattle Sounders defeated the USL Vancouver Whitecaps 4-1 at what was then named Seahawks Stadium. Sounders FC’s winning ways on their home turf have continued, with the club owning a 130-46-44 regular-season record at Lumen Field since joining MLS in 2009.
 

Sellout streak

The stadium currently holds a 154-game sellout streak for Seahawks games and Lumen Field has been placed first or second in total MLS attendance every year since 2009, when Sounders FC entered the league. ‘The Rave Green’ have set several attendance records at Lumen Field, including the 2019 MLS Cup – where 69,274 fans watched Sounders FC claim its second league title, marking the most-attended sporting event in Lumen Field’s history and the most-attended soccer match in the history of Washington State – and the 2022 Confederation of North, Central America and Caribbean Association Football (Concacaf) Champions League Final – where the crowd of 68,741 set the record for largest standalone crowd in CCL history and saw Sounders FC become the first MLS club to win the coveted continental title.

In June 2022, FIFA announced Lumen Field as a host venue for the FIFA World Cup 2026™. In celebration of the stadium’s 20th anniversary, Lumen Field will relive various memorable moments from under the arches. Sounders FC matchdays are set to feature some of the best moments at Lumen Field, both on the videoboards and with a visual exhibit on the concourse level, and the team is asking for participation from fans to share favorite moments as well. Seahawks gamedays will feature iconic moments and bring back special guests to celebrate. The stadium’s social media channels will also celebrate significant anniversary dates, such as the first games for the Seahawks, Sounders FC and OL Reign, along with historic concerts and other events from its history.
